Output f14c8536b2b75d0eb1d200b8f672dfe6aceb72bf43aabef785cf7cd3644a1c6b: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80073527b69fc4267bd5eb4af7c1cd2417e11b22 OP_EQUAL
address
3DMy3tmrkP5VyVE7P7om97JD6cf32aPnSb
transaction
f14c8536b2b75d0eb1d200b8f672dfe6aceb72bf43aabef785cf7cd3644a1c6b
confirmations
386393
spent
true